Despite playing better than the Philippines, U22 Cambodia had to share points with their opponents due to the equalizer in the last minute of injury time. Coach Keisuke Honda could not hide his disappointment when seeing his team lose the victory.

After the match ended, Coach Keisuke Honda did not go with his players to greet the audience at the stadium. The Japanese coach sat absentmindedly with his staff until the whole team went into the tunnel.

At the start of the match, U22 Cambodia played hard and was rewarded with the opening goal by Ky Rina. In the 26th minute, taking advantage of a failed clearance by the U22 Philippines defender, player number 16 fired a one-touch shot, sending the ball hitting the ground and defeating goalkeeper Kammerard, thereby helping the home team take the lead over their opponents.

Seeing his team score the opening goal, Honda did not celebrate with his players. The Japanese coach even immediately called two other central defenders to give them tactical instructions.

Thanks to the early advantage, U22 Cambodia continuously pressed the field and created many dangerous situations towards the goal of U22 Philippines. The score of 1-0 was maintained until the end of the first half.

Entering the second half, the two teams played tit for tat, creating an attractive attacking game. U22 Philippines raised their formation to attack, forcing the home team's defense to continuously commit fouls near the penalty area.

Coach Keisuke Honda could no longer maintain his cool demeanor when he saw his players foul their opponents. The Japanese strategist had to go to the sidelines to instruct his players to defend more focusedly.

Coach Honda was restless when he saw the referee signal that the away team would be awarded a free kick.

It seemed that U22 Cambodia had almost secured 3 points in the second match of Group A of men's football. But they fell in the 90+2 minute when Dov Carino headed home the equalizer 1-1. This was also the final score of the match. The Philippines players were elated when they successfully kept 1 point after 2 matches.

The result of this match was not enough for Cambodia to win a ticket to the semi-finals. Meanwhile, with 1 point, U22 Philippines has a hope of passing the group stage.
